Should have been a sign that the restaurant was empty on a Saturday Night. We were the only people there from 6:30 to about 8 besides the staff. The food was inedible. They were out of the ravioli I wanted and they offered mushroom ravioli. It was so salty and covered in a chunky cream and I couldn't eat it. My friend ordered shrimp risotto that was also extremely salty. My cocktail didn't seem to actually have much vodka in it. They used iceberg lettuce for lettuce wraps. The server knew nothing about wine. Menu was very limited. I could have had better food at Chilis. I was so terribly disappointed. I thought we were going to have a great dinner. I also don't understand how you "just ran out" of something when your restaurant was empty. My pigs enjoyed $103 worth of food we had boxed up, though.Kid-friendliness: Not appropriate for kids.

Update: March 2024We came again Thursday for their new Prix fixe menu. You've got to try it! We had a tasty arugula salad with the perfectly tangy vinaigrette. The second course was short ribs with mashed potatoes and veggies. A little pepper would have helped, but still the meat was very tender, potatoes creamy and veggies with just the right crunch. Dessert was creme brulee, yum, one of my favorites.We had a large group and sat outside in the patio. The food was good. We tried several appetizers and they were excellent. My chicken dinner was only OK, but my husband loved his steam. Dewz, though, had an even better streak in his opinion. When the sun went down, there was outdoor heading and fire puts to keep us warm. Two nights later Surla's catered a dinner at the Vet Center and that was fantastic. We'll be back.

Came here for Happy Hour (Tuesday- Friday 5-7 pm) and for the price point it was great! Half off apps, pizza, beer, and well drinks. We ordered a few pizzas as well as the pork appetizer, lettuce cups, and fried fritto misto. Pizzas were good, pork ribs were decent, lettuce cups were good. The only negative thing during this visit I would say is that service is slow. Overall I would definitely come back.
